Synopsis/Details
Ebenezer Scrooge thought his transformation was complete after the spirits departed that fateful Christmas Eve—but his true journey was only beginning. In this heartwarming and adventurous continuation of Charles Dickens' classic tale, Scrooge awakens on Christmas morning determined to live by the spirit of goodwill, generosity, and love every day. As Scrooge tries to put his past behind him, he faces new challenges that test his resolve, from the lingering ghosts of his past mistakes to the difficulties of helping those in need. With the support of his nephew Fred, the Cratchit family, and the community he once alienated, Scrooge embarks on a journey of redemption that proves change is not just a single moment but an ongoing commitment. Filled with laughter, heartfelt moments, and a deep exploration of the impact one man's transformation can have on those around him, A Christmas Carol: The Next Chapter is a story of hope, renewal, and the enduring power of the Christmas spirit.

The Writer: Gary Rose

I’m an optioned screenwriter who, in a previous life, served as a police detective, mastering the delicate art of negotiating hostage situations. Retirement led me down a different path—teaching and writing—a journey that began with my first non-fiction book, which became an Amazon best-seller. That success ignited my passion for storytelling and introduced the world to my indomitable protagonist, FBI agent Jeannie Loomis. Believing that the ends justify the means, Jeannie has become the heart of a gripping 16-novel thriller series.
